Trump will appear in front of reporters today for the first time in a week

President Trump will publicly appear on camera for an official event today — his first on-camera event in front of reporters in a week.

At 2:30 p.m. ET, Trump will deliver remarks on prescription drug prices. It’s not clear if the President will take questions.

Trump also participated in the virtual Asia-Pacific Economic Cooperation summit this morning, but the event was closed to the press.

The President has invited Republican state lawmakers from Michigan to the White House today, according to a person familiar with the matter, as Trump and his legal team are mounting an effort to overturn the results of the election he lost to President-elect Joe Biden. This event is not currently on his schedule.

Trump’s previous on-camera event was last Friday, Nov. 13 when he delivered a speech in the White House Rose Garden and touted his administration’s efforts to help produce a coronavirus vaccine.
